Downspout Failure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small leak, less than 100 sq. Ft. Affected Yes No DIY can be effective for small areas.
Large leak, over 1,000 sq. Ft. Affected No Yes Large areas need specialized equipment and expertise.
Hidden water damage, not visible No Yes Hidden water damage needs specialized detection equipment.
Structural damage to walls or ceiling No Yes Structural damage needs specialized repair techniques.
High-risk areas, such as electrical or gas No Yes High-risk areas need specialized equipment and expertise.
Insurance claim required No Yes Insurance companies often need professional restoration services.

Q: What causes downspout failure?

A: Downspout failure can be caused by clogged gutters, heavy rainfall, and poor installation. Our team can help you identify the source of the issue and provide recommendations for prevention.

Q: Can I prevent downspout failure?

A: Yes, you can! Regular gutter cleaning and maintenance can help prevent downspout failure. Our team can provide recommendations for prevention and help you schedule regular maintenance.
